feat: Implement dispatch encryption

This commit is contained in:
Naruse
2024-11-08 11:13:11 +08:00
parent 1928801460
commit a6d3b24387
8 changed files with 172 additions and 129 deletions

16
hi3
View File

@@ -1,13 +1,19 @@
from game_server.config import *
from sdk_server import HandleSdkServer,HandleSslSdkServer
import threading
from sdk_server import HandleSdkServer, HandleSslSdkServer
from game_server import GameServer
from utils.config import Config
SdkThread = threading.Thread(target=HandleSdkServer, args=(Config.GameServer.Ip, Config.GameServer.Port, Config.SdkServer.Port))
SdkThread = threading.Thread(
target=HandleSdkServer,
args=(Config.GameServer.IP, Config.GameServer.Port, Config.SDKServer.Port),
)
SdkThreadSsl = threading.Thread(target=HandleSslSdkServer)
SdkThread.start()
SdkThreadSsl.start()
gameserver = GameServer()
GameThread = threading.Thread(target=gameserver.main, args=(Config.GameServer.Ip, Config.GameServer.Port))
GameThread.start()
GameThread = threading.Thread(
target=gameserver.main, args=(Config.GameServer.IP, Config.GameServer.Port)
)
GameThread.start()